- Dual-Executive Calendar & Inbox Management: Proactively manage the schedules and communications for both the CEO and COO. You will filter priorities, de-conflict schedules across time zones, and ensure leaders remain focused on high-impact goals.
- End-to-End Travel & Logistics: Lead the planning of complex travel itineraries, including flights, accommodations, ground transportation, and visas. You will manage travel budgets and ensure expense reporting is filed accurately.
- Meeting Governance & Documentation: Organize high-stakes board meetings and executive reviews. You are responsible for setting agendas, capturing accurate minutes, and tracking follow-up actions to ensure organizational deliverables are met.
- Operational & Cultural Liaison: Serve as the primary bridge between the Executive Office and internal departments. You will manage data entry, update internal systems (e.g., Power Apps), and ensure communication flows smoothly across the leadership team.
- Communications & Reporting: Prepare, format, and organize high-level reports, memos, and professional correspondence. You will act as the voice of the executive office, ensuring all outgoing communication is polished and reflects our standards.
- Experience: 2-3 years in executive support, project coordination, or operations. You have the professional maturity to hit the ground running from day one.
- Strategic Anticipation: Proven ability to manage high-volume calendars for multiple leaders, resolving complex scheduling conflicts and de-conflicting priorities independently.
- Operational Accuracy: A track record of planning multi-leg travel and logistics with zero errors. You take pride in being the “unquestioned source of truth” for all documentation.
- Proactive Agency: You don't wait for instructions. You are comfortable pushing for clarity, chasing stakeholders for deliverables, and keeping projects on track with minimal supervision.
